NAME
       nn_pipeline - scalability protocol for passing tasks through a series
       of processing steps

SYNOPSIS
       #include <nanomsg/nn.h>

       #include <nanomsg/pipeline.h>

DESCRIPTION
       Fair queues messages from the previous processing step and load
       balances them among instances of the next processing step.

   Socket Types
       NN_PUSH
	   This socket is used to send messages to a cluster of load-balanced
	   nodes. Receive operation is not implemented on this socket type.

       NN_PULL
	   This socket is used to receive a message from a cluster of nodes.
	   Send operation is not implemented on this socket type.

   Socket Options
       No protocol-specific socket options are defined at the moment.
